Trip Overview

The average train between St Paul's Cathedral and High Wycombe takes 48 min and the fastest train takes 37 min. The train runs at least 3 times per hour from St Paul's Cathedral to High Wycombe. The journey time may be longer on weekends and holidays; use the search form on this page to search for a specific travel date.

St Paul's Cathedral to High Wycombe train times

Trains run every 20 minutes between St Paul's Cathedral and High Wycombe. The earliest departure is at 6:14 AM in the morning, and the last departure from St Paul's Cathedral is at 4:33 PM which arrives into High Wycombe at 5:29 PM. All services require a transfer at Barbican station and take an average of 48 min. The schedules shown below are for the next available departures.

What companies run services between St Paul's Cathedral, England and High Wycombe, England?

There is no direct connection from St Paul's Cathedral to High Wycombe. However, you can walk to Barbican station, take the subway to Baker Street station, walk to London Marylebone, then take the train to High Wycombe. Alternatively, you can take a vehicle from St Paul's Cathedral to High Wycombe via St. Paul's station, West Ruislip station, and West Ruislip in around 1h 51m.
